Your responsibilities
We are currently looking for our Londonâbased IT administrator who could start their adventure in October 2026. These renewable 12 months V.I.E will ensure an IT London presence, but also work on Global IT projects (Intune, Security, Azure Cloud) together with our IT Team in Paris and our IT Director.
- Provide handsâon support for the daily operations and maintenance of the Windows 11 device fleet, Microsoft 365 suite, Intune, and Azure services, building strong expertise within our cloudâfirst environment.
- Prepare, configure, and deploy computers using Intune and standardized provisioning processes.
- Deliver daily endâuser support, ensuring timely resolution of technical issues and a high level of customer satisfaction.
- Track, document, and manage incidents using the ticketing system while maintaining accurate and upâtoâdate records.
- Monitor hardware inventory and stock levels, ensuring appropriate forecasting and timely replenishment.
- Manage relationships with external suppliers and internal stakeholders, ensuring smooth coordination and service delivery.
- Serve as the primary IT Administrator for the London office, overseeing all local technology needs, operations, and infrastructure requirements.
- Actively contribute to major global IT initiatives, including:
- Continuous enhancement of Intune MDM and Windows 11 deployment workflows.
- Participation in Azure cloud projects (e.g. Automation Accounts, Logic Apps, and related services).
- Supporting global system and network security initiatives and compliance requirements.

Conditions for undertaking VIE (Volunteer for International Experience)
- Be aged at least 18 but not yet 29: you must be 28 when you start your assignment, bearing in mind that a V.I.E contract always starts on the 1st of the month.
- Be French or a European citizen.
- Be in good standing with regard to the national service obligations of your country/ies (defense ID n°).
- Have a clean criminal record.
- Be able to devote yourself full time to your assignment: no partâtime work, entrepreneurship, studies or paid activity at the same time as your V.I.E.
- Accept the letter of appointment that you sign with Business France which sets out your rights and your duties during your assignment.
